ADVF Sabit listesi
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Bir nesneyle öneri havuzu veya önbelleğe alma bağlantısı ayarlanırken istenen davranışı belirtir.
Bu sabit listesi, üyeleri için bit düzeyinde karşılaştırmayı destekler.
public enum class ADVF
[System.Flags]
public enum ADVF
[<System.Flags>]
type ADVF =
Public Enum ADVF
- Devralma
- Öznitelikler
Alanlar
ADVF_DATAONSTOP | 64 | Veri danışmanlığı bağlantıları için verilere erişilebilirliği güvenceye alır. |
ADVF_NODATA | 1 | Veri danışmanlığı bağlantıları (DAdvise(FORMATETC, ADVF, IAdviseSink, Int32) veya Advise(Object, Int32)) için bu bayrak veri nesnesini çağırdığında OnDataChange(FORMATETC, STGMEDIUM)veri göndermeme isteğinde bulunur. |
ADVF_ONLYONCE | 4 | Bağlantı silinmeden önce nesnenin yalnızca bir değişiklik bildirimi veya önbellek güncelleştirmesi yapmasını ister. |
ADVF_PRIMEFIRST | 2 | Nesnenin ilk çağrısı OnDataChange(FORMATETC, STGMEDIUM) yapmadan (veri veya öneri bağlantılarını görüntüleme) veya önbelleği güncelleştirmeden (önbellek bağlantıları için) verilerin veya görünümün değişmesini beklememesini ister. |
ADVFCACHE_FORCEBUILTIN | 16 | Bu değer, nesnelerinin çizimini gerçekleştiren DLL nesne uygulamaları ve nesne işleyicileri tarafından kullanılır. |
ADVFCACHE_NOHANDLER | 8 | için daha sık kullanılan eş anlamlı ADVFCACHE_FORCEBUILTIN. |
ADVFCACHE_ONSAVE | 32 | Önbellek bağlantıları için bu bayrak önbelleğe alınmış gösterimi yalnızca önbelleği içeren nesne kaydedildiğinde güncelleştirir. |
Açıklamalar
hakkında ADVF
ek bilgi için bkz. MDSN kitaplığı.
Yerel koddaki com yöntemi bir HRESULT döndürdüğünde ortak dil çalışma zamanı özel durum oluşturur. Daha fazla bilgi için bkz . Nasıl yapılır: HRESULTs ve Özel Durumları Eşleme.